Barcelona thrash Lyon to win fourth Champions League in six seasons

Ewa Pajor and Salma Paralluelo each scored twice in the second-half as Barcelona thrash Lyon to secure their fourth Champions League title in six seasons.
Pajor got on the end of Patri Guijarro’s pass to strike the ball past Lyon goalkeeper Christiane Endler in the 55th minute to break the deadlock.
14 minutes later Paralluelo’s cross was tapped home yet again by Pajor to double Pere Romeu’s side’s lead, before Paralluelo ensured the victory in the 90th minute with a powerful strike from outside the box.
Pajor then turned provider for Paralluelo in added time to complete the rout. It was an emphatic response after missing out on last season’s title to Arsenal.
Lyon thought they had taken the lead to expose Barcelona’s defensive weaknesses inside 15 minutes as captain Wendie Renard forced a save from Cata Coll before Lindsey Heaps turned in the rebound. However the goal was ruled out by VAR for offside.
Barcelona return to Liga F action against Real Sociedad on Wednesday, 27 May in their penultimate game of the season. Whilst Lyon, can complete a treble as they take on Paris FC in the final of the Premiere Ligue play-offs on Friday, 29 May.
